How much does it cost to rent a home in Milton-Freewater?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Milton-Freewater 2 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,309 | $825 | $1,995 |
| Milton-Freewater 3 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$1,887 | $1,200 | $2,600 |
| Milton-Freewater 4 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,195 | $2,195 | $2,195 |
| Milton-Freewater 5 Bedroom Homes for Rent | $2,937 | $2,875 | $3,000 |

Frequently Asked Questions about Milton-Freewater
What type of rentals are currently available in Milton-Freewater?
There are currently 60 Apartments for Rent in Milton-Freewater, OR with pricing that ranges from $850 to $4,705. There are also 38 Single Family Homes for rent, Condos, and Townhome rentals currently available in Milton-Freewater ranging from $675 to $3,000.
What is the current price range for Rental Homes in Milton-Freewater?
Today's rental pricing for Homes for Rent, Condos and Townhomes in Milton-Freewater ranges from $675 to $3,000 with an average monthly rent of $1,742.
